第1课 走进Arduino的世界-高中信息技术Arduino开源硬件系列课程说课稿[001].docxVIP

第1课 走进Arduino的世界-高中信息技术Arduino开源硬件系列课程说课稿[001].docx

  1. 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
  2. 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  3. 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
  4. 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
  5. 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们
  6. 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
  7. 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多

第1课走进Arduino的世界-高中信息技术Arduino开源硬件系列课程说课稿

主备人

备课成员

设计思路

本节课以“走进Arduino的世界”为主题,旨在引导学生了解Arduino开源硬件的基本概念、特点和用途。通过结合课本知识,设计了一系列实践活动,让学生在动手操作中感受Arduino的魅力,激发学习兴趣,培养学生的创新意识和实践能力。

核心素养目标

1.培养学生信息意识,认识到信息技术在日常生活和科学研究中的重要性。

2.增强学生的计算思维,通过编程实践提高问题分析和解决能力。

3.培养学生的创新精神和实践能力,激发学生在Arduino平台上的创意设计和实现。

4.提升学生的科学精神,通过实验和探索,培养学生的严谨科学态度和持续学习兴趣。

教学难点与重点

1.教学重点:

-理解Arduino的基本硬件结构,包括微控制器、传感器、执行器等。

-掌握Arduino编程基础,包括变量、函数、循环和条件语句的应用。

-学习使用ArduinoIDE进行编程和调试,理解上传程序到Arduino板的过程。

2.教学难点:

-理解微控制器的工作原理,包括I/O端口、时钟系统、中断等。

-掌握传感器数据的读取和处理方法,例如模拟信号与数字信号之间的转换。

-编写能够实现特定功能的程序,例如控制LED灯闪烁、读取温度值等。

-解决编程中的常见错误,如语法错误、逻辑错误等。

-将理论知识应用于实际项目,如设计一个简单的环境监测系统。

学具准备

多媒体

课型

新授课

教法学法

讲授法

课时

第一课时

步骤

师生互动设计

二次备课

教学方法与策略

1.采用讲授法结合实验操作,讲解Arduino基本原理和编程技巧。

2.通过小组讨论,让学生分享实验心得,互相学习。

3.设计角色扮演活动,让学生模拟电子产品的开发过程。

4.利用Arduino开发板和传感器,开展实际编程实验。

5.使用多媒体课件和在线资源,提供丰富的学习材料和实践指导。

教学过程

1.导入新课

-教师自我介绍:“大家好,我是今天的信息技术课老师。今天我们将一起走进Arduino的世界,探索这个开源硬件的奥秘。”

-引导学生思考:“你们知道什么是Arduino吗?它有什么用途?”

-学生分享他们对Arduino的了解。

-教师总结:“Arduino是一种开源电子原型平台,它可以让我们通过编程来控制各种电子设备。”

2.认识Arduino

-教师展示Arduino板,介绍其硬件组成,包括微控制器、I/O端口、电源等。

-学生观察Arduino板,提问并记录下他们看到的部件。

-教师讲解Arduino的原理,包括如何通过编程来控制这些硬件。

3.Arduino编程基础

-教师通过PPT展示Arduino编程的基础知识,包括变量、数据类型、控制结构等。

-学生跟随教师的讲解,在笔记本上记录关键概念。

-教师给出一个简单的例子,如控制LED灯闪烁,并解释代码中的每行作用。

4.实验操作

-学生分组,每组分配一个Arduino开发板和必要的传感器。

-教师演示如何连接LED灯和Arduino板,并解释连接原理。

-学生按照指导,尝试自己连接电路,并编写控制LED闪烁的程序。

-教师巡回指导,解答学生的问题,帮助学生解决连接和编程中的困难。

5.编程实践

-学生尝试编写程序,使LED灯以不同的频率闪烁。

-教师展示如何使用ArduinoIDE编写和上传程序。

-学生尝试上传程序到Arduino板,观察LED灯的响应。

6.传感器应用

-教师介绍常用传感器,如温度传感器、光线传感器等。

-学生学习如何读取传感器的数据,并将其用于控制LED灯。

-学生尝试编写程序,根据温度传感器的读数来控制LED灯的亮度。

7.项目设计

-教师提出一个简单的项目,如设计一个自动浇水系统。

-学生分组讨论,规划项目的实现步骤。

-学生开始编写程序,并连接传感器和执行器(如水泵)。

-教师指导学生如何调试程序,确保项目正常运行。

8.交流与展示

-学生分组展示他们的项目,解释设计思路和实现过程。

-其他学生提问,分享他们的想法和经验。

-教师对每个小组的项目进行评价,并提出改进建议。

9.总结与反思

-教师总结本节课的学习内容,强调Arduino编程的要点。

-学生反思自己的学习过程,分享学习心得。

-教师布置课后作业,要求学生完成一个小型的Arduino项目。

10.结束语

-教师鼓励学生继续探索Arduino的更多可能性,并提醒他们下节课的内容。

-学生离开教室,准备下一节课的学习。

知识点梳理

1.Arduino概述

-Arduino是一种开源电子原

您可能关注的文档

文档评论(0)

老师驿站 + 关注
官方认证
文档贡献者

专业做教案,有问题私聊我

认证主体莲池区卓方网络服务部
IP属地河北
统一社会信用代码/组织机构代码
92130606MA0GFXTU34

1亿VIP精品文档

相关文档